1983 Governor General's Awards

Each winner of the 1983 Governor General's Awards for Literary Merit was selected by a panel of judges administered by the Canada Council for the Arts.

English

Category Winner Nominated
Fiction Leon Rooke, Shakespeare's Dog
Non-fiction Jeffery Williams, Byng of Vimy
Poetry David Donnell, Settlements
Drama Anne Chislett, Quiet in the Land

No advance shortlist was released for this category.

French

Category Winner Nominated
Fiction Suzanne Jacob, Laura Laur
Non-fiction Maurice Cusson, Le contrôle social du crime
  • Clermont Dugas, Les régions périphériques: défi au développement du Québec
  • Jacques Michon, Émile Nelligan: les racines du rêve
  • François Rousseau, L'oeuvre de chère en Nouvelle-France. Le régime des malades à l'Hôtel-Dieu de Québec
Poetry Suzanne Paradis, Un goût de sel
Drama René Gingras, Syncope
